About 31 Trinity Street
31 Trinity Street is a four-bedroom mid-terrace house in Salisbury (SP1 2BD). It has a recorded floor area of 100 m² (around 1076 sq ft), construction records dating it to before 1900 and council tax band C. The latest certificate (September 2024) shows a D (score 55), a step below the typical UK home. When first surveyed in March 2011 the rating was E, the property has climbed 1 band since. Between certificates, hot-water efficiency went from Average to Good and lighting went from Very Poor to Very Good; while roof efficiency dropped from Average to Very Poor. The recommended improvements would lift it to B (score 86), a 2-band jump. Other recorded features include a basement. Period features are noted in the property record.
At 100 m² the property is well over the postcode median (69 m² across 27 EPCs), placing it in the larger end of the local stock. It changed hands recently, sold August 2025 for £270,000. One planning record on file: HMO conversion approved in 2026. Past consents include HMO conversion, meaningful when judging how the property has evolved. Across 2004–2025, sale prices on this property compounded at 1.5% per year. Today's modelled estimate of £354,000 is 31.1% above the 2025 sale price.
